In Canada, the government has implemented various policies and regulations related to the Nano Radiation Sensors Market to ensure the safety and effectiveness of these technologies. The Canadian Nuclear Safety Commission (CNSC) plays a key role in regulating the use of radiation sensors, including nanotechnology-based sensors, to protect public health and the environment. The CNSC oversees the licensing and compliance of companies that manufacture, import, and use radiation sensors, including monitoring their performance and ensuring they meet safety standards. Additionally, the Canadian government provides funding and support for research and development in nanotechnology, including applications in radiation sensing technologies, to drive innovation and competitiveness in the market. Overall, these policies aim to promote the responsible use of nano radiation sensors while fostering growth and advancement in the industry.
